Understanding
the Finnair Airlines Name Change Policy
The Finnair Airlines name change
policy allows minor and major corrections under specific conditions. According
to airline regulations, the name on your ticket must exactly match the name on
your passport or government-issued ID. Even a small spelling error can prevent
you from boarding.
Finnair classifies name changes into
the following categories:
- Minor Corrections
– Small spelling mistakes or typos (up to 3 characters).
- Legal Name Changes
– Due to marriage, divorce, or court order.
- Full Name Changes or Transfers – Changing the entire name or transferring the ticket
to another person (only allowed in certain cases with restrictions).
Steps
to Change Your Name on a Finnair Airlines Ticket
Here’s how to initiate the Finnair
Airlines name change process:
1.
Visit the Finnair Website
- Go to www.finnair.com
- Navigate to the "Manage Booking" section.
- Enter your booking reference and last name to access
your itinerary.
2.
Check Eligibility for Name Change
- Not all tickets are eligible for a name change.
- If your ticket was booked through a third-party agency,
you may need to contact them directly.
- Most Finnair-operated flights allow minor corrections
online, while significant changes may require customer support.
3.
Request a Name Change
- For minor corrections: You can often update the
name directly in the "Manage Booking" section.
- For legal name changes: Contact Finnair Customer
Service and provide supporting documents (e.g., marriage certificate,
passport copy).
- For ticket transfers: This is usually not
allowed unless specified in the fare conditions. In most cases, Finnair
does not permit the transfer of tickets to another individual.
4.
Pay the Applicable Fee
- A name change fee may apply depending on the
fare type and nature of the change.
- The fee typically ranges from €25 to €400,
depending on whether it is a short-haul or long-haul flight and whether
the change is done online or through support.
5.
Receive Updated Confirmation
- Once the change is processed, you’ll receive a new
booking confirmation with the updated name.
- Ensure all details match your travel documents before
your flight date.
Important
Guidelines to Remember
- Only one name correction per ticket is typically allowed.
- Same-day name changes
may not be possible, especially within 24 hours of departure.
- If you booked with Finnair Plus points,
additional terms may apply.
- Group bookings
may have different rules—contact group support for changes.
- Finnair reserves the right to deny boarding if your
name doesn’t match the travel documents, even if you try to explain the
error at the airport.
